TUTICORIN: The PSA SICAL, which operates the container terminal in Tuticorin Port Trust, has handled its one-millionth TEU (twenty equivalent units) on Monday since it started its operations on December 21, 1999. The Chairman of Tuticorin Port Trust, N. K. Raghupathy, gave the order for discharge of the one-millionth container from MV Tiger Arrow at Tuticorin Container Terminal. The function was attended by Mr. Raghupathy, the Commissioner of Customs, Veeraiyan, and others. The Tuticorin Container Terminal, which has excellent road and rail connectivity to various industrial clusters such as Bangalore, Chennai, Cochin, Coimbatore, Madurai and Tirupur, has direct services to the East Coast of the U.S., Europe, China, Middle East, East Asia and Africa. It also has feeder connections to Colombo, Singapore, Salalah. PSA, one of the leading port operators in the World, has its flagship operations in Singapore and Belgium. It operates an extensive global network of 17 port projects in 11 countries across Europe, India, China and East Asia. In 2003, PSA handled more than 28 million TEUs of containers worldwide.
